MCO: Group caught boozing at temple compound in Penang

KEPALA BATAS: A group of people violated the movement control order (MCO) when they were caught drinking outside a temple on Thursday (April 9).
Seberang Prai Utara OCPD Asst Comm Noorzainy Mohd Noor said those detained were enjoying their alcoholic beverages at the temple compound near Jalan Kampung Gajah, Butterworth.
"Despite knowing that the government has enforced the MCO, they chose to ignore the order and loitered outside instead of staying at home," he told reporters after the special operation.
Asst Comm Noorzainy said the group of seven, including two women, claimed that they were bored at home and since many shops were closed, they decided to have a chat while drinking outside the temple.
Earlier at Bagan Lalang, four teenagers were drinking "air ketum" at a field near Taman Mesra and tried to run away when police approached them in the operation.
The teenagers were apprehended by police who had them cornered.
Asst Comm Noorzainy said in total, 27 people were arrested for violating the MCO in various parts of the district.
He said the operation was conducted by a special task force from the district police headquarters.
"Those arrested are aged from 16 to 60," he said.
He said from the 27 that were arrested, 23 will be issued compound notices for violating the MCO.
All of them were detained under Regulation 11 of the Prevention and Control of Infectious Disease Regulations 2020, Section 269 and Section 186 of the Penal Code. - Star
